The Printed Electronics Market is expected to grow from USD 7.86 billion in 2020 to USD 23.0 billion by 2026 at a CAGR of 18.3% from 2020 to 2026.
Printed electronics are defined as the electronic devices developed on substrates, such as paper, foil, glass and fabric polymers, utilizing carbon-based compound inks, inkjet printers and flexography, gravure and screen-printing technologies. Few of the commonly used printed electronics are flexible keyboards, wearable devices, electronic skin patches, display units, biosensors, Organic Light Emitting Diode (OLEDs) and photovoltaic cells. In comparison to the conventionally used electronics, printed variants are more eco-friendly, flexible, less in weight, cost-effective and have lower power requirements. Substantial growth in the electronic industry across the world is one of the significant factors creating a positive outlook for the printed electronics market. With the rising need for next-generation flexible products, there is an increasing demand for energy-efficient, thin and sustainable consumer electronics. In addition, the extensive adoption of smart and connected devices is creating a thrust to the printed electronics market growth. There is a changing consumer preference for printed electronics in wearable devices, smart packaging solutions, medical devices and smart apparels owing to the favorable sensing, data storage and transmission properties. Furthermore, several innovations, such as the usage of additive manufacturing and screen-printing technologies, are acting as few other growth-inducing factors for printed electronics market. They help in producing fully electromechanical components with improved precision using ultraviolet (UV) curable, plastisol, water and solvent-based inks. In addition to this, printed sensors and panels are also highly used in the cockpits and navigation systems of aircraft and military vehicles, therefore supporting the printed electronics market growth. Moreover, the surging demand for flexible electronics is a key growth driver for the market. In such products, the integrated circuits (ICs) are located on a flexible substrate, such as plastic or metal, which can be bended, rolled, twisted, or wrapped, without affecting the function. Furthermore, the printed thin batteries play a prominent role in producing electronic devices used in medical implants and smartcards; they are lightweight, thin and compact to fit in device packages. The existing trend of tracking the usage of prescribed drugs to prevent high medical care costs has resulted in a smart compliance card packaging solution including printed carbon traces (silver inks) and a battery to register the time of medicines taken by patients. It also gives notifications to patients reminding them of their next dosage. These promising innovations undertaken by the market players are projected to create significant growth opportunities for printed electronics in the healthcare industry.
